Preheat the oven to 350 degrees
Mix the apple cider vinegar, soy sauce and honey together in a small cup. Get the other ingredients ready to go
Sprinkle the chicken thighs with salt and pepper
Heat the oil and butter in a cast iron pan until the butter is melted and the oil is hot
Place the chicken thighs skin side down in the pan and cook until well browned - about 5 minutes (resist the temptation to move them around)
Turn the chicken thighs over and cook until browned on the bottom - about 5 minutes
Remove the chicken thighs and place on a plate
Add the potatoes and onions to the pan cook until golden brown. Season with salt and pepper and remove to a plate
Melt a tablespoon of butter to the pan and add the garlic. Cook until fragrant - about 30 seconds
Add the sauce ingredients to the pan, bring to a boil and cook until the sauce has reduced a bit
Add the potatoes back into the pan and cook for a minute to heat them up
Place the chicken thighs on top of the potato mixture and bake for 25-30 minutes until the chicken is done (registers 160 degrees) and the sauce is bubbly
